Make mornings easier with a customized skincare routine.

Even if you're prone to hitting the snooze button and grabbing your coffee on the road, you can still make time for a personalized morning skincare routine. It's much simpler than you think. Not only does it start your skin off clean, hydrated, and glowing, it allows customized treatments to work even better. While the basic steps — cleanse, exfoliate, and moisturize — are the same for everyone, your routine and the number of steps required may evolve according to your individual skin type and needs.

So wave goodbye to dullness, dryness, and excessive oil and say hello instead to that coveted, "I woke up like this" glow. Here's what you need to know about the best morning skincare routine for your specific skin type.




Morning skincare routine for dry skin


Step 1: Cleanse
Got dry skin? Get your morning off to a great start with a gentle cleanser designed to remove the dirt and excess oil that accumulates in your skin's pores while you sleep. All About Clean Liquid Facial Soap in Mild or Extra Mild is a great choice. While gentle, it achieves the desired results without stripping any of the necessary lipids on your skin, so you never get that too-tight feeling after you wash your face. If you wear makeup, you may want to first use an oil-based makeup remover balm to harness the power of double cleansing.

Step 2: Exfoliate and hydrate
A gentle morning exfoliation can remove any extra sebum or dead skin cells that have collected on your skin overnight. Prep your skin for moisturizing by first sweeping away any residual dirt or dulling flakes that might still be left on the surface. You can achieve this smoother finish with the help of an extra-gentle, dermatologist-developed exfoliator like Clarifying Lotion 1, or Clarifying Lotion 1.0 Twice A Day Exfoliator for an alcohol-free version if your skin is both dry and sensitive.

Both these exfoliators are gentle enough to be used twice daily. “Using ingredients that are gentle and can support your natural skin turnover is always really nice," says Dr. Jenny Liu, board certified dermatologist. For dry and dry/combination skin, Dr. Liu is in favor of Clarifying Lotion 2 due to its ingredients such as witch hazel, she explains, “which is an astringent and can help with sebum control, especially for those with combination skin."




Step 3: Moisturize
Now that your skin is cleansed and prepped, it's time to moisturize. Dramatically Different Moisturizing Lotion+ comes to the rescue by keeping your face hydrated and balanced. There's a good reason it's such a cult classic — it strengthens your skin's own moisture barrier so more moisture stays in.

Step 4: Apply SPF
Almost done! Don't forget to protect your skin from the sun's harmful rays. SPF 50 Mineral Sunscreen for Face is gentle enough for sensitive skin while blocking aging UVA and UVB radiation.




Morning skincare routine for oily skin


Step 1: Cleanse
If your face is on the oily side, reach for a cleanser specially formulated for your skin type. All About Clean Liquid Facial Soap in Types 3 and 4 (Oily - Combination Oily to Very Oily Skin) do a great job of washing away excess oil, dirt, and debris. If you prefer a more dense cleanser, you'll love All About Clean Rinse-off Foaming Cleanser. Its rich, gentle foam is formulated with conditioning ingredients such as glycerin and hyaluronic acid to give you a softer-feeling clean.


Step 2: Exfoliate and tone
To remove any residual oil and sebum left on the skin, a toner is highly recommended. Clarifying Lotion 3 is a great option for oily skin.

Step 3: Moisturize
A lightweight, oil-free moisturizer like Moisture Surge 100H Auto-Replenishing Hydrator or Dramatically Different Moisturizing Gel can give your face long-lasting, soothing. non-greasy hydration.

Confused as to why oily skin needs a moisturizer? All skin types need hydration to achieve that coveted radiant glow. (Learn more here.)


Step 4: Apply SPF
No matter how little time you have, you should never skip SPF! To keep your skin shielded from the sun, apply Broad Spectrum SPF 30 Sunscreen Oil-Free Face Cream. Want to simplify your morning skincare routine? Shave off this extra step by choosing a moisturizer that already has a built in SPF, such as Moisture Surge Broad Spectrum SPF 28 Sheer Hydrator for everyday use.
